Generally, a diaper rash can be treated successfully at home with these practices: 1. Keep the diaper area clean and dry.The best way to keep your baby's diaper area clean and dry is by changing diapers promptly after they are wet or soiled. Until the rash is better, this may mean getting up during the night to … See more The best treatment for diaper rash is to keep your baby's skin as clean and dry as possible. If the rash doesn't go away with home treatment, your … See more Generally, diaper rash can be treated successfully at home. Apply a DESITIN ® diaper rash treatment to protect baby’s tender skin. Applying a barrier ointment or paste protects the skin from further injury while creating a more optimal environment to allow the skin to heal. It will also help prevent friction from the diaper.
